Remixed Prayers is a remix EP of American singer-songwriter Madonna. The EP was released in August 1989 by Sire Records and Warner Bros. Records as an addition to the album Like a Prayer (1989 ) only in Japan. In July 1993, the EP was released in Australia, as Madonna for the first time gave concerts in Australia with her The Girlie Show tour.

Background information

The EP contains five remixes of Like a Prayer, and three of Express Yourself. The EP was also imported into the United States, the United Kingdom and many other countries, but there never officially released except in Japan and Australia.

The cover image is taken from Madonna's brother Christopher Ciccone. The " MLVC " signature on the cover illustration means " Madonna Louise Veronica Ciccone " and the head lying on the "P" string is representing her separation from ex-husband Sean Penn.

The EP reached number 24 in 1989 on the Oricon album charts and stayed a total of 5 weeks in the album charts.
